Liberty Signs All-Star Satou Sabally in WNBA Free Agency Move
The New York Liberty are making headlines in the WNBA free agency by signing All-Star Satou Sabally. This multiyear agreement enhances their already formidable roster.
Significant Addition to the Liberty
Satou Sabally, a three-time All-Star, previously played for the Phoenix Mercury, where she contributed to their success in last year’s WNBA Finals. Her signing marks a pivotal moment for the Liberty.
- Sabally’s Background: Selected as the No. 2 overall pick in the 2020 WNBA Draft.
- Previous Teams: Played five seasons with the Dallas Wings before joining the Mercury in February.
Liberty’s Expanding Core
With Sabally’s arrival, the Liberty will form a powerhouse lineup. Alongside her, the team retains Jonquel Jones and features stars Breanna Stewart and Sabrina Ionescu.
- Current Starters:
- Breanna Stewart
- Sabrina Ionescu
- Jonquel Jones
- Satou Sabally
This core group has already led the Liberty to two WNBA Finals appearances and secured one championship. The addition of Sabally enhances their championship aspirations for the upcoming season.
A Family Connection
Interestingly, Satou Sabally’s connection to the Liberty goes beyond the court. She is the older sister of Nyara Sabally, a former Liberty center who was picked in a recent expansion draft.
